Transaction 22580cc90c8f1866bf23f6104d98ea7a512451c2deba5ec4fd31291e62c32b49
1 Input
2 Outputs
- 22580cc90c8f1866bf23f6104d98ea7a512451c2deba5ec4fd31291e62c32b49:0
- 22580cc90c8f1866bf23f6104d98ea7a512451c2deba5ec4fd31291e62c32b49:1
value 958381
address 1HKVPXQmnvmWXBXebvbug4oQZWGayRNGuf
value 2514300
address 1LaSBFfiHNSa4sspUFPQ1ahaDaLueUsN79